Casino loyalty programs have evolved considerably over the time, evolving from simple punch cards to complex digital systems that monitor player behavior and preferences. These programs are created to honor frequent visitors with diverse perks, including no-cost play, meals, and exclusive access to events. According to a 2023 report by the American Gaming Association, nearly 80% of casino patrons take part in some type of loyalty program, highlighting their importance in customer loyalty.

In 2022, the Venetian Resort in Las Vegas redesigned its loyalty program to include personalized offers based on player data metrics. This change allows casinos to tailor rewards to individual preferences, improving the overall customer satisfaction.
